Internship in the Data and IT Area

 

As a working student in the Data, Digital & IT organization, Enterprise Architecture and Compliance team, you will have the opportunity to develop your practical skillset thanks to the contribution to strategic initiatives, related to digital technology and innovation adoption as well as contribute to the governance activities.

Business architecture support for Healthcare business sector at Merck:

 

  • Collaborate with IT business partners and other stakeholders for updates of the Merck global enterprise architecture repository and
  • Assist in and document project-driven architecture assessments
  • Design architecture reports & diagrams
  • Help upskill team members on the usage of the architecture repository

 

PMO and change management for digital use cases and small projects:

 

  • Assist with scoping of demands and business case preparation
  • Participate in meetings with stakeholders to understand their needs and help translate them into requirements and functional specifications
  • Develop and maintain project plans and schedules, track and report project progress against key milestones and deliverables
  • Develop upskilling approach and use state-of-art AI-based tools to prepare compelling audio & visual training materials

 

To be considered for this role, you need to demonstrate strong interest and knowledge in the area of digitalization of business processes. You need to be enrolled in a relevant academic program Master’s degree. You have the capacity to drive initiatives to successful outcome thanks to your excellent communication and collaboration skills. Your sense of organization and rigorousness will play an important part to ensure the tangible progress of the assigned project tasks.
